About Alex Wong

Alex Wong is an Inventory Planning Manager at Bristol Myers Squibb in Devens, Massachusetts, with extensive experience in logistics and operations management from his tenure in the US Army and other roles.

Current Role at Bristol Myers Squibb

Alex Wong is currently serving as the Inventory Planning Manager at Bristol Myers Squibb in Devens, Massachusetts. In this role, he leads a team responsible for the procurement of non-BOM materials in a GMP environment. His responsibilities include ensuring the effective planning and management of inventory in alignment with the company's stringent quality and regulatory standards.

Professional Experience in Logistics and Operations

Alex has extensive experience in the US Army, where he held multiple roles. He served as Deputy Director Of Operations, Operations and Plans Manager, and Senior Transportation Manager. During his tenure, he led operations and logistics teams, producing measurable results while managing over 100 personnel. His army experience included roles in Richmond, Virginia and Tacoma, Washington.

Educational Background

Alex studied at the Virginia Military Institute, where he obtained a Bachelor of Arts (BA) in International/Global Studies. He further enhanced his expertise by attending the Army Logistics University - College of Professional and Continuing Education, earning a certification in Logistics, Materials, and Supply Chain Management. He achieved the title of Certified Logistician in 2019.

Fellowship at City of Norfolk, VA

In 2021, Alex Wong participated in a fellowship with the Department of Neighborhood Development at the City of Norfolk, Virginia. This short-term role lasted for three months, where he contributed to various initiatives and gained experience in local government operations, further expanding his operational expertise.
